Replacing the y-pipe is only going to show a real gain once the y-pipe becomes the restriction in the exhaust system. In addition, people have not been (in general, with some exception) showing much if any gain from replacing the y-pipe on stock cubed cars unless it has a lot of mods (read heads and big cam) along with an otherwise upgraded exhaust system.

On the bigger cubed motors - 383/409/422 etc., it is a whole different story.
